Mixed Boundary Transmission Problems for the Linear Theory of Elasticity
Lobachevskii Journal of Mathematics ( IF 0.8 ) Pub Date : 2021-06-09 , DOI: 10.1134/s1995080221050085
K. Koval

Abstract

In previous works ([4–8]), the author studied the general approach to solving mixed boundary, spectral, and initial-boundary transmission problems. In this paper, this approach is applied to the mixed boundary transmission problem of the linear theory of elasticity. On the basis of the corresponding Green formulas the solution of the problem can be represented as the sum of the solutions of auxiliary problems containing a given function only in one place. As a result, four auxiliary problems are obtained. We find their weak solutions using Green’s formulas. And then we conclude that the solution of the original problem is the sum of the auxiliary solutions.
